​编者按:日前,华为新发布的Mate 10手机系列采用Microsoft
Translator技术实现了AI驱动型离线翻译功能。华为Mate
10是首款具有NPU(专用神经处理单元)的手机,可用于加速AI的计算任务。它独有的硬件加速能力,结合Microsoft
Translator在神经网络离线文本翻译方面的技术成果,为用户提供了业界独一无二的离线语言体验:无需互联网连接即可实现神经网络翻译功能。

华为携手Microsoft
Translator,借助AI的力量突破了语言屏障,将离线文本和图片翻译的功能体验提升到了可与在线产品相媲美的水平。

华为携手Microsoft Translator,对于华为Mate 10的用户意味着什么?

不妨设想一下,旅途中的你如何借助Microsoft
Translator应用来问路或看懂餐厅菜单呢?你可以依靠手机上的漫游功能进行在线翻译,但需要支付一定的流量费用;或者你可以提前下载脱机数据包,但翻译的结果可能无法与在线神经网络翻译相比拟。

10牵手Microsoft Translator,让离线翻译可媲美在线神经网">

微软为华为Mate 10定制的Microsoft
Translator则提供了兼具在线神经网络与离线翻译优势的解决方案:借助可在NPU上运行的AI驱动型神经网络技术,华为Mate
10可实现速度更快、质量更高的离线文本和图片翻译。值得一提的是,华为Mate 10上的离线语言包的大小仅为目前Microsoft
Translator数据包的一半,节省出的空间可以存放更为重要的旅行照片和视频。

利用神经网络的AI驱动型离线翻译

无论对于移动应用还是作为微软认知服务组件的Translator
API,微软都使用行业标准BLEU评分来衡量其翻译质量。BLEU评价翻译质量的方式是对机器翻译与人工翻译之间的差距进行比较。通过这种方法进行的内部测试表明,微软为华为Mate
10定制的Translator的翻译质量比此前质量最高的离线数据包还要高出23%,且在线、离线神经翻译之间的差异通常小于1个BLEU点。

10牵手Microsoft Translator,让离线翻译可媲美在线神经网">

全功能应用:满足各项移动翻译需求

微软提供的华为Mate 10定制版Translator应用具备Microsoft
Translator的所有功能,其中包括60多种文本翻译语言,以及允许多达100人通过各自设备进行在线实时对话(包括使用Presentation
Translator PowerPoint插件的演讲实时翻译字幕功能)等。

Mate
10独有的全新神经翻译语言包可用于以下语言:阿拉伯语、汉语、英语、法语、德语、意大利语、日语、韩语、葡萄牙语、俄语、西班牙语和泰语。除此之外,还提供了其它一些使用基于神经网络和统计机器翻译混合模型的语言包。

10牵手Microsoft Translator,让离线翻译可媲美在线神经网">

感谢你关注“微软亚洲研究院”,我们期待你的留言和投稿,共建交流平台。来稿请寄:msraai@microsoft.com。

华为Mate 10牵手Microsoft Translator,让离线翻译可媲美在线神经网的更多相关文章

  1. 在Application中集成Microsoft Translator服务之翻译语言代码

    Microsoft  Translator支持多种语言,当我们获取服务时使用这些代码来表示我们是使用哪种语言翻译成什么语言,以下是相关语言对应的代码和中文名 为了方便我已经将数据库上传到云盘上,读者可 ...

  2. 华为mate 10 pro安装失败,提示没有未包含任何证书

    原因: Android 7.0 引入一项新的应用签名方案 APK Signature Scheme v2,它能提供更快的应用安装时间和更多针对未授权 APK 文件更改的保护.在默认情况下,Androi ...

  3. 外媒评Mate 10 Pro:智慧拍照惊人,续航能力卓越

    说到近期的热门机型,华为Mate 10 Pro绝对算是被人们谈论最多的一个,其可以算是首款搭载移动AI芯片的顶级旗舰机型,而且AI技术在这部手机上拥有多项实际的应用,带来的体验非传统智能手机可比. 由 ...

  4. Microsoft Translator:消除面对面交流的语言障碍

    ​ Translator:消除面对面交流的语言障碍" title="Microsoft Translator:消除面对面交流的语言障碍"> ​ James Simm ...

  5. Microsoft Translator:打破语言障碍 拓展全球沟通新机遇

    作者:Olivier Fontana, 微软研究院Microsoft Translator产品战略总监 世界越来越小,全球协作.共同创新已经成为常态.在微软研究院,我们对此尤为感同身受——从北京到雷德 ...

  6. Microsoft Translator:打破语言障碍 拓展全球沟通新机遇

    Translator:打破语言障碍 拓展全球沟通新机遇"> 作者:Olivier Fontana, 微软研究院Microsoft Translator产品战略总监 世界越来越小,全球协 ...

  7. 在Application中集成Microsoft Translator服务之获取访问令牌

    我在这里画了一张图来展示业务逻辑 在我们调用microsoft translator server之前需要获得令牌,而且这个令牌的有效期为10分钟.下表列出所需的参数和对于的说明 参数 描述 clie ...

  8. 在Application中集成Microsoft Translator服务之开发前准备

    第一步:准备一个微软账号 要使用Microsoft Translator API需要在Microsoft Azure Marketplace(https://datamarket.azure.com/ ...

  9. 华为RH8100V3RAID 10配置

    a)华为RH8100V3RAID 10配置 1)开机按照提示按Ctrl+H键进入RAID卡WEBBIOS管理界面: 2)选中“Start”回车,进入RAID卡管理配置界面: 3)移动鼠标到 “conf ...

随机推荐

  1. 小白学习之pytorch框架(5)-多层感知机(MLP)-(tensor、variable、计算图、ReLU()、sigmoid()、tanh())

    先记录一下一开始学习torch时未曾记录(也未好好弄懂哈)导致又忘记了的tensor.variable.计算图 计算图 计算图直白的来说,就是数学公式(也叫模型)用图表示,这个图即计算图.借用 htt ...

  2. YOLO配置文件理解

    [net] batch=64 每batch个样本更新一次参数. subdivisions=8 如果内存不够大,将batch分割为subdivisions个子batch,每个子batch的大小为batc ...

  3. poj1386单词连接(欧拉欧拉欧拉)

    ///单词连接,欧拉回路通路都可以(有向图) ///主要构图:比如possibilities就构造p->s的边////题目大意:给你若干个字符串,一个单词的尾部和一个单词的头部相同那么这两个单词 ...

  4. 前端之BOM与DOM-JQuery

    一.前端基础之BOM和DOM: 1: JavaScript分为 ECMAScript,DOM,BOM BOM:指的是浏览器对象模型,它使JavaScript有能力与浏览器进行“对话” DOM:是指文档 ...

  5. Linux 使用rpm方式安装最新mysql(5.7)步骤以及常见问题解决

    第一步:下载rpm包 mysql官网下载:http://dev.mysql.com/downloads/mysql/ 但如果你的下载网速不好的话也可以点下面的链接下载自己想要的版本 http://mi ...

  6. 爬虫基本库request使用—爬取猫眼电影信息

    使用request库和正则表达式爬取猫眼电影信息. 1.爬取目标 猫眼电影TOP100的电影名称,时间,评分,等信息,将结果以文件存储. 2.准备工作 安装request库. 3.代码实现 impor ...

  7. [SDOI2019]染色(DP)

    好神的题啊! 看了这题只会第一个subtask,又参考了HN-CJ鸽王zsy的题解,实在太菜了. 暴力转移是O(nc2),很显然没有分.考虑子任务1,2,只需要转移包含已染色格子的列,然后状态数只有O ...

  8. Python数据分析与展示第0&1周学习笔记(北理工 嵩天)

    一前奏 1..Python语言开发工具选择 IDLE:自带默认常用入门级 PyCharm:简单.集成度高 Anaconda:awesome IDE较为简单,不做详细记录. 二.表示 1.numpy库入 ...

  9. rsync+inotify实现文件实时同步

    一.相关组件简介 1.rsync 与传统的cp.tar备份方式相比,rsync具有安全性高.备份迅速.支持增量备份等优点,通过rsync可以解决对实时性要求不高的数据备份需求,例如定期的备份文件服务器 ...

  10. axios 模拟同步请求

    axios本身没有同步请求,但是我们很多情况下必须得需要同步请求.那么应该怎么做? 上网查了一些资料有人说用es6的 async +  assert 我不知道有没有效果,因为我的功能中是没啥效果的. ...